R o b e r t A<br />

r m s t r o n g<br />

Jumps/Hurdles<br />

Sophomore • 6-2 • 205 • 1L<br />

Cuero, TX<br />

Cuero HS<br />

2011: 110 Hurdles (15.37); Long Jump<br />

(23-6.25). High School: Armstrong<br />

played football and track at Cuero HS.<br />

In track, he was a member of two <strong>Texas</strong><br />

3A state championship teams. He had<br />

personal bests of 6-8 in the high jump<br />

and 23-2 in the long jump. He was also<br />

a member of the 4x100, 4x200 and 4x400-meter relay teams. Armstrong<br />

played both wide receiver and corner back for the Gobblers. He earned<br />

3A all-state honors at both positions while also earning First Team alldistrict,<br />

all-area and all-region honors. He made 63 catches for 1,028<br />

yards and 15 touchdowns as a senior. He led Cuero to back-to-back<br />

state semi-final appearances. He was an academic all-district selection.<br />

Personal: Armstrong is the son of Deborah Armstrong and is studying<br />

Kinesiology with a minor in Business. He is also a member of the<br />

Javelina football team.<br />

B r e t t A<br />

r r e d o n d o<br />

Distance<br />

Sophomore • 5-8 • 145 • SQ<br />

<strong>Kingsville</strong>, TX<br />

H.M. King HS<br />

2011: Indoor 800 (2:01.73); Indoor Mile<br />

(4:34.18); 800 (2:00.98); 1500 (4:09.54);<br />

5,000 (16:16.37). 2010: Arredondo<br />

red-shirted his first year at <strong>Texas</strong> A&M-<br />

<strong>Kingsville</strong>. High School: Arredondo<br />

was a three-time Regional qualifier in<br />

track and two-time Regional qualifier in<br />

cross country. He was the most valuable player on the cross country and<br />

track teams at H.M. King HS. Personal: Arredondo is the son of Alde<br />

Arredondo and Esther Vela and is studying Human Nutrition. He is also<br />

on the Javelina cross country team.<br />

J e r o m e B<br />

r o o k s<br />

Sprints<br />

Senior • 5-8 • 165 • TR<br />

San Antonio, TX<br />

Oklahoma City University<br />

Previous: Brooks ran track for one<br />

season at Oklahoma City University<br />

and earned All-American honors in the<br />

4x100 relay. He had season bests of<br />

10.79 in the 100 meters and 22.07 in<br />

the 200 meters. High School: Brooks<br />

was an all-district performer in the<br />

4x400 meter relay and was second in the district in 400 meters. He had<br />

personal bests of a 50.2 in the 400 meters and 22.8 in the 200 meters.<br />

Personal: Brooks is the son of Tina Brooks and is studying Education<br />

with a minor in Health.<br />

N i c k B r o w n<br />

Multi/Pole Vault<br />

Sophomore • 6-1 • 154 • SQ<br />

Victoria, TX<br />

Memorial HS<br />

2011: Pole Vault (14-1.25); Javelin (153-<br />

2); Decathlon (5,147); 2010: Brown<br />

red-shirted his first year at <strong>Texas</strong> A&M-<br />

<strong>Kingsville</strong>. High School: Brown played<br />

football and track at Victoria Memorial<br />

HS. He earned honorable mention<br />

All-Area honors in the pole vault as a<br />

senior and was named the Male Athlete of the Year in 2009 at VMHS.<br />

He was a regional qualifier in the pole vault in 2009. Personal: Brown is<br />

the son of Laddy and Connie Brown and is studying Kinesiology.<br />

M a t t B<br />

u s k e r<br />

Multi<br />

Sophomore • 6-3 • 190 • 1L<br />

Corpus Christi, TX<br />

Incarnate Word Academy<br />

2011: Decathlon (5,914); 400 (51.74).<br />

2010: Busker red-shirted his first year<br />

at <strong>Texas</strong> A&M-<strong>Kingsville</strong>. High School:<br />

Busker competed in cross country,<br />

basketball and track at Incarnate Word<br />

Academy. He earned TAPPS all-state<br />

cross country honors twice and was a<br />

part of three state championship teams. He earned all-South <strong>Texas</strong> and<br />

all-state honors in basketball while leading the team to four straight playoff<br />

appearances. In track he was a member of a school record 4x400meter<br />

relay team en route to earning all-South <strong>Texas</strong> honors. He was<br />

named the Homecoming King and Most Athletic of his senior class. He<br />

was the recipient of the Caspar Wenzel Athletic Scholarship. Personal:<br />

Busker is the son of Mark and Annie Busker and is studying Mechanical<br />

Engineering.
